Eric
Thorsos is a Principal Physicist in the Ocean Acoustics Department and
a Research Associate Professor in the Department of Elecrtrical Engineering.
Research
Interests
Eric's research interests include theoretical, numerical, and experimental
investigations of shallow water propagation, sediment acoustics, and
rough surface scattering.
